  • Publication number: 20010043939
    Abstract: A process for producing a pesticide preparation, comprising steps of maintaining a mixture of an entomopathogenic nematode, clay, and water under the conditions to prevent drying at the first temperature for inactivating said nematode for a predetermined period of time and further maintaining the mixture under the conditions to prevent drying at the second temperature lower than said first temperature for inactivating said nematode for a predetermined period of time was developed. The present invention provides an entomopathogenic nematode preparation comprising a nematode with good preservability and clay.

  • Patent number: 5694883
    Abstract: The present invention relates to a method of cultivating, in medium, Steinernema kushidai (hereinafter simply called kushidai) which is one type of Nematoda. Kushidai has a strong insecticidal ability to kill larvae of coliopterous insects, and cultivation of large quantities of kushidai having the strong insecticidal ability requires conditions different from the techniques of cultivating other nematodes parasitic on insects.Kushidai is cultivated in a medium including asteroid. This increases the insecticidal activity with respect to insects harmful to plants such as crops. The medium including asteroid may be adsorbed to a plurality of supports, and then the supports may be stacked with gaps thereamong to form a layer. This enables kushidai to be cultivated efficiently. Further, a liquid medium including asteroid may be prepared, with cultivation carried out while agitating the medium and supplying oxygen thereto.
